网上的解决方法如下:
【
刚装ubuntu,打开windows下的TXT文件就会发现无法显示中文,出现大量乱码。
这时候需要设置一下。
在终端输入:
gconf-editor
调出gconf-edit
然后依次点开:
apps->gedit-2->preferences->encodings
双击encodings中的auto-detected
在弹开的对话框中加入
GB18030,GBK,GB2312
再将GB18030,GB2312移到上面(千万不要移到最上面,移到第二个就行了,否则空白文本文件就打不开了)
接着确定退出就OK了
(引自:http://www.ylmf.net/read.php?tid=1613293)
】
问题是我按上面做了,但只能依次点开:apps->gedit-2->preferences ,发现里面没encodings文件 ,如下图示,请帮忙分析下原因,thanks!
[attach]38721[/attach]
湫之落叶 于 2013-04-14 11:26:50发表:
?
David.L 于 2012-11-16 17:32:34发表:
mark
javaww 于 2012-11-15 15:12:50发表:
顶一个
liquansanguai 于 2012-11-13 22:19:56发表:
:0)1字体
nil13 于 2012-11-07 18:03:45发表:
gconftool-2 --set /apps/gedit-2/preferences/encodings/auto_detected --type List --list-type string ["UTF-8","GB2312","CURRENT","ISO-8859-15","UTF-16"]
gconftool-2 --set /apps/gedit-2/preferences/encodings/shown_in_menu --type List --list-type string ["GB2312","ISO-8859-15"]
和图形界面的简单比较一些旧不难发现他是怎么工作的
首先是gconftool-2命令,后面是参数 --set,表示要进行设置,再后面是键所在地址/apps/gedit-2/preferences/encodings/auto_detected,再后面是键值类型--type List参数,表示他是一个列表,再后面是列表元素类型 --list-type string,表示列表元素是字符串,最后就是自己要设置的内容了,["UTF-8","GB2312","CURRENT","ISO-8859-15","UTF-16"],这是一个列表,其中每一个元素都是字符串,和前面对应,执行后会用["UTF-8","GB2312","CURRENT","ISO-8859-15","UTF-16"]这个列表覆盖原来的列表,即键值
用上面的两条命令后,是有那个encodings了,但按照原文设置,仍是无任何效果,求解。
cay39597 于 2012-09-06 23:56:17发表:
直接在菜单栏里查看按钮下有个编码方式的啊,选择一项。。
zhyLinux 于 2012-08-02 21:51:45发表:
2# sfwjeo
请问该怎么解决这个问题呢?新手不懂额,请指教,多谢哈~~
sfwjeo 于 2012-08-02 14:46:53发表:
就是编码的事